A woman’s job offers surged after changing her name to sound more "white," revealing possible racial bias in hiring.
A U.S. woman said changing her name to one perceived as more "white-sounding" after over 150 job rejections led to an immediate increase in job offers, highlighting potential racial bias in hiring.
While details about the name or industries were not disclosed, her experience underscores concerns that names can influence employment outcomes, even when qualifications are identical.
The case has renewed discussion about systemic discrimination and the need for fairer hiring practices.
